Golf III L4-1984cc 2.0L SOHC (1993)
Hose/Line HVAC: Customer Interest
A/C Line - Rubs On Fan/Shroud
Group: 87
Number: 93-03
Date: June 30, 1993
Subject:
A/C discharge line rubs on fan shroud or radiator cooling fan
Model(s):
Golf III/Jetta III with Automatic Transmission
Condition
The discharge hose from the A/C compressor to the condenser can rub against the radiator cooling fan shroud or the radiator fan when the vehicle is
shifted from reverse to Drive. (Shifting from Reverse to Drive will cause the engine to rock on its mounts..)
Service
Make sure that there is adequate clearance between the discharge hose and the radiator cooling fan or fan shroud. Also check discharge hose for evidence
of rubbing.
If the clearance is not adequate,
-Ensure that the radiator is properly secured by upper retaining bolts.
-Ensure that engine mounts are not loose or damaged.
-Bend hose retaining bracket (arrow) to make more clearance if necessary
